Output d33d0041decdf661c5d58a78200f5ac53ef3b79e05ab7dbb95eabe96604f07ae:0

value
899550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6775ab7a3513394b03198537e8f1add4bec62e4f OP_EQUAL
address
3B84V9QDgKfocKQbPjHx1UXhun9hoPFHPi
transaction
d33d0041decdf661c5d58a78200f5ac53ef3b79e05ab7dbb95eabe96604f07ae
confirmations
343374
spent
true